excel常规为什么老变数字
作者:路由通
|
256人看过
发布时间:2026-02-19 07:17:05
标签:
在日常使用电子表格软件处理数据时,许多用户都曾遇到一个令人困惑的现象:原本精心设置的“常规”格式单元格,其内容会莫名其妙地转变为数字格式,导致数据展示错误或后续计算失误。本文将深入剖析这一常见问题背后的十二个核心原因,从软件底层逻辑、自动识别机制、格式继承规则到用户操作习惯等多个维度进行系统性解读,并提供一系列行之有效的预防与解决方案,帮助用户从根本上掌控数据格式,提升数据处理效率与准确性。
在使用电子表格软件进行数据处理时,“常规”格式单元格突然变成“数字”格式,无疑是一个既常见又令人头疼的问题。它可能打乱你的数据呈现,干扰公式计算,甚至导致分析结果出错。这背后并非简单的软件故障,而是软件设计逻辑、数据交互规则以及用户操作习惯共同作用的结果。理解其成因,是有效预防和解决该问题的关键。本文将为你层层剥茧,揭示这一现象背后的十二个重要原因。 一、软件内置的自动数据类型识别机制 电子表格软件的核心功能之一是智能化。为了提升用户体验,软件内置了强大的数据类型自动识别系统。当你向一个设置为“常规”格式的单元格输入内容时,软件会实时分析你输入的内容。如果它判断你输入的是一串可以被解析为数字的字符(例如“123”、“45.67”,甚至是以科学计数法表示的字符串),为了便于后续的数学运算,软件可能会在后台自动将该单元格的格式更改为“数字”格式。这种设计初衷是好的,旨在帮助用户快速进入计算状态,但有时也会“聪明反被聪明误”,将一些不希望被当作数字处理的编码、身份证号前几位等也进行转换。 二、从外部源导入数据时的格式映射 我们经常需要从文本文件(TXT)、逗号分隔值文件(CSV)、数据库或其他电子表格中导入数据。在导入过程中,软件会提供一个“文本导入向导”,其中关键一步就是为每一列数据指定格式。如果你在此步骤中为某一列选择了“常规”或未仔细设置,软件会根据该列前若干行的数据样本进行猜测。如果样本中多数是数字样式的数据,软件很可能将整列格式判定为“数字”。导入完成后,即使你将单元格格式手动改回“常规”,在重新计算或刷新时,格式仍可能依据底层数据被“纠正”回去。 三、复制粘贴操作引发的格式覆盖 复制粘贴是最高频的操作之一,也是格式混乱的主要源头。当你从某个已设置为“数字”格式的单元格或区域复制内容,然后粘贴到“常规”格式的区域时,默认的粘贴操作会同时携带“值”和“源格式”。这意味着,目标单元格不仅接收了数据,其原有的“常规”格式也被源的“数字”格式所覆盖。即使你使用了“选择性粘贴”仅粘贴“数值”,在某些情况下,如果源数据是软件认定的数字,粘贴后目标单元格也可能被自动赋予数字格式。 四、公式与函数计算结果的格式继承 当单元格中包含公式或函数时,其显示格式有时并不完全由你为该单元格手动设置的格式决定。公式计算结果的格式,可能会继承公式中第一个参与计算的数值参数的格式,或者遵循函数默认的返回格式。例如,使用文本函数处理后的结果,有时会意外地带入数字格式。更复杂的是,当公式引用了一个格式为“数字”的单元格时,即使公式本身不直接输出数字,其所在单元格也可能在重算后被标记为数字格式。 五、区域格式设置的意外应用 用户可能对一整列或一个区域统一应用了“数字”格式(例如,设置货币、百分比或特定小数位数),但后来忘记了这个全局设置。当你在这片区域内的某个单元格单独操作,误以为它是“常规”格式并输入内容时,实际上该单元格依然受制于区域的格式定义。任何新输入的数据都会立即被区域的“数字”格式规则所格式化,从而造成“常规变数字”的错觉。 六、使用“分列”功能处理数据后的副作用 “分列”是一个强大的数据整理工具,用于将单列数据按分隔符或固定宽度拆分为多列。在此功能的操作向导中,同样需要为每一列新数据指定格式。如果在这一步中为某一列选择了“常规”,软件同样会进行智能猜测。更隐蔽的情况是,即使你为某一列明确选择了“文本”格式,在完成分列操作后,如果你双击该单元格进入编辑状态再退出,软件可能会重新评估内容并再次尝试将其转换为数字格式。 七、单元格内容以等号“=”开头触发计算 电子表格软件将任何以等号“=”开头的内容都视为公式的开始。如果你原本想在“常规”格式单元格中输入一个以等号开头的文本(例如产品编号“=A100”),软件会立即尝试将其解释为公式。当它发现“A100”不是一个有效的单元格引用或公式语法时,可能会产生错误,但在处理过程中,单元格的格式属性可能已经发生了改变。有时,软件为了尝试计算,会临时或永久地将单元格格式调整为更适合计算的“数字”或“常规”(这里指软件逻辑下的计算常规态)。 八、软件版本更新或兼容性问题 不同版本的电子表格软件,其数据处理引擎和格式渲染逻辑可能存在细微差异。一个在旧版本中能稳定保持“常规”格式显示特定内容的文件,在新版本中打开时,由于新版软件采用了更激进或更敏感的数据类型识别算法,可能会将部分内容重新解释并更改其格式。同样,在不同厂商的办公套件之间(例如微软的办公软件与其他开源办公软件)互相打开文件时,由于格式兼容性转换,也可能导致预设的单元格格式发生意料之外的变化。 九、通过程序接口或宏脚本自动写入数据 对于高级用户,可能会使用可视化基础应用程序(VBA)宏或其他编程接口(如Python的openpyxl库)来自动化操作电子表格。如果这些脚本在写入数据时,没有明确指定目标单元格的格式属性为“文本”,那么脚本语言默认的数据类型(通常是数值型)就会主导写入过程,导致单元格被设置为“数字”格式。这种更改是静默发生的,用户只有在手动检查单元格格式时才会发现。 十、系统区域和语言设置的影响 操作系统的区域设置决定了数字、日期和货币的默认显示方式。例如,某些区域使用逗号作为小数点,而另一些区域使用句点。当你从一种区域设置的电脑上创建或编辑文件,然后在另一种区域设置的电脑上打开时,软件为了“正确”解释数据,可能会主动调整单元格的格式。一个典型的例子是,原本被当作文本处理的数字字符串,可能因为区域设置的差异而被系统重新识别为可格式化的数字。 十一、单元格的“前导零”被自动删除引发的连锁反应 在“常规”或“数字”格式下,数值开头的零是没有意义的,因此软件会自动将其删除。如果你输入了如“00123”这样的编码,并希望保留零,你会将其格式设置为“文本”。但有时,一个原本是“文本”格式且包含前导零的单元格,可能因为上述的某种原因(如粘贴、公式计算)被转换成了“常规”或“数字”格式。此时,前导零立即消失。当你为了补救而手动将格式改回“文本”时,消失的零并不会自动回来,你需要重新输入内容。这个过程中,格式在“文本”与“数字”间的反复,正是问题的一个典型表现。 十二、模板与样式套用的连锁效应 许多工作簿会使用预定义的模板或单元格样式。这些样式通常打包了字体、边框、填充和数字格式。当你对某个单元格应用一个名为“计算值”或“货币”的样式时,无论该单元格原先是什么格式,都会被样式中的数字格式定义所覆盖。此外,基于表格的“结构化引用”或条件格式规则,也可能在特定条件满足时,动态地改变单元格的数字格式,而这些规则可能隐藏在不易察觉的地方。 十三、透视表与数据模型刷新导致格式重置 数据透视表是强大的分析工具,但其数据源刷新机制有时会带来格式上的困扰。当你基于原始数据创建透视表后,手动调整了透视表中某些字段的数字格式(例如设置为“常规”以显示完整文本)。一旦你刷新透视表数据,或者更改了数据源的结构,透视表可能会根据数据源中对应字段的原始格式或默认规则,重新应用格式,从而覆盖你之前的手动设置,导致其变回“数字”或其他格式。 十四、“错误检查”功能的自动更正建议 软件内置的错误检查工具(通常以单元格左上角绿色小三角标记)会扫描可能存在的问题,其中一项就是“数字以文本形式存储”。当你看到这个提示,并点击它提供的“转换为数字”选项时,软件便会主动将该单元格的格式从“文本”更改为“数字”。虽然这个操作是用户确认的,但很多用户可能并未完全理解其后果,或者误点了该选项,从而导致格式被意外更改。 十五、共享工作簿与协同编辑中的冲突 在多人协同编辑的场景下,如果工作簿启用了共享功能,不同用户对同一单元格或区域进行的格式修改可能会产生冲突或合并。最终保存的版本中,格式可能以最后保存者的更改、或某种合并逻辑为准。你精心设置的“常规”格式,可能在不知情的情况下被另一位习惯使用“数字”格式的同事所覆盖。 十六、预防与解决之道 面对如此多的潜在原因,我们并非束手无策。核心原则是“先文本,后处理”。对于任何不希望被软件自动解释的数据,如身份证号、电话号码、产品编码、以零开头的编号等,在输入前,先将目标单元格或整列设置为“文本”格式。在导入外部数据时,在导入向导中,对于可能产生歧义的列,坚决选择“文本”格式而非“常规”。使用“选择性粘贴”时,优先考虑“值和数字格式”或仅“值”,并在粘贴后检查格式。对于重要文件,可以事先定义好清晰的单元格样式并严格执行,减少随意的手动格式设置。定期检查并理解工作簿中使用的条件格式规则、数据验证规则以及表格样式。在编写自动化脚本时,务必显式声明写入单元格的格式属性。 理解“常规为什么老变数字”,本质上是在理解电子表格软件如何“思考”你的数据。它总是在尝试让数据变得更“可用”、更“可计算”。作为用户,我们需要清晰地向软件传达我们的意图,通过正确的格式设置来划定边界,告诉软件哪些是用于计算的“数字”,哪些是用于标识的“文本”。掌握了这些知识,你就能从被动应对格式问题,转向主动掌控数据呈现,让电子表格真正成为高效、可靠的数据处理工具。
相关文章
示波器作为电子测量领域的核心工具,其测量信号振幅的能力是基础且至关重要的功能。本文将深入解析利用示波器进行振幅测量的完整原理与实操流程。内容涵盖从测量前的设备校准、探头补偿,到使用垂直刻度与基准线进行直接读数,再到运用光标功能、自动测量以及高级运算功能的精确测量方法。同时,文章将探讨影响测量精度的关键因素,如带宽限制、探头选择、噪声干扰等,并提供专业的优化建议与实用技巧,旨在帮助用户从入门到精通,实现精准、可靠的振幅测量。
2026-02-19 07:17:05
112人看过
当我们在电子表格软件中向下拖动填充数字时,有时会遇到数字序列未能按预期递增的困扰。这一现象背后涉及多种原因,包括单元格格式设置、填充选项选择、引用方式差异以及软件本身的特定功能。理解这些核心机制,能帮助我们高效准确地处理数据序列填充,提升工作效率。本文将从多个维度深入剖析,提供实用的解决方案。
2026-02-19 07:17:01
49人看过
在计算机科学与编程领域,"c assic如何求"这一表述,通常指向对经典C语言算法、数据结构实现或特定经典问题求解方法的探讨。本文将深入剖析C语言中经典问题的求解思路,涵盖从基础概念到高级应用的完整知识体系。文章将系统性地解析十余个核心求解场景,结合权威技术文档与经典著作中的方法论,为开发者提供一套清晰、实用且具备深度的解决方案指南。无论是初学者夯实基础,还是资深程序员温故知新,都能从中获得有价值的参考。
2026-02-19 07:16:43
331人看过
脉冲宽度调制(英文名称Pulse Width Modulation,简称PWM)是一种将模拟信号编码为数字脉冲波形的经典技术。其核心在于通过调节固定频率方波的占空比来传输连续变化的控制信息。本文将从基础原理出发,系统阐述PWM信号如何在电子系统中产生、传输,并被最终解码与还原,深入剖析其在电机控制、电源管理及通信等领域的关键作用与实现细节,为您揭示这一高效信号传输机制背后的精妙逻辑。
2026-02-19 07:16:41
343人看过
在印刷电路板制造领域,将多个小型电路板单元有策略地组合到一张大板材上进行生产,这一过程被称为拼板。有效的拼板设计是连接电路设计与高效量产的关键桥梁,它直接关系到材料利用率、生产效率以及最终产品的质量与成本。本文将系统性地阐述拼板的核心原则、工艺考量、实用设计技巧以及常见的误区,旨在为工程师和设计师提供一套从理论到实践的完整指南,帮助您在保证质量的前提下,实现生产效益的最大化。
2026-02-19 07:16:41
135人看过
本文将深入探讨在电子设计自动化(EDA)流程中,如何利用数字体验平台(DXP)的先进功能来高效构建总线(bus)系统。文章将从总线设计的基础概念入手,逐步解析在平台内进行架构规划、逻辑实现、物理设计以及验证确认的全过程。内容涵盖从抽象规范到具体实现的完整链路,并结合实际设计范例,提供具有高度可操作性的指导,旨在帮助工程师系统性地掌握这一核心技能。
2026-02-19 07:16:36
114人看过
热门推荐
资讯中心:
.webp)

.webp)
.webp)
.webp)